I have the pocket door and the top works great but the bottom would always pop out of it's plastic bracket that holds the door in place. I installed a L-shaped bracket at the bottom about 6 to 8 inches back from the plastic bracket and it works very well. Be sure to install a piece of vinyl material on the bracket as to not scratch the door when sliding back and forth. With all the problems with the pivot doors i think i will stick with what i've got.

Made the dealer put regular hinges on our pivot door before we would take delivery. If you have a 3720 or 3721 the pivot door will not let you access the bathroom or the bedroom with the slides in. Just the opposite or what they designed them for on other rigs.
